My feelings on The Demon Rush
Game Page: http://speeddemosarchive.com/PrinceOfPersiaTTT.html

Justin 'UCPro' Salamon's single-segment easy run and segmented 100% hard run


Quote:
Verifier: I watched the PoP:RS SS run, havn't had the time for the Segmented one yet
Verifier: the video gets a bit blurry at times, but I assume that's just a bitrate issue
Verifier: otherwise the video/audio quality seems fine
Verifier: There's a few pretty weird time costing mistakes, though half the time the game seems to be at fault for bugging out
Verifier: Overall, the play quality for a 150 minutes run is pretty solid throughout, with well planned movement and a couple of time saving tricks at all times
Verifier: One intentional death used to keep the game from crashing
Verifier: Okay, just finished the PoP:RS Hard 100% Segmented
me: and your thoughts?
Verifier: Video and Audio were fine, there's a couple minor stutters during or around some cutscenes, but that's most likely part of the horrible engine getting confused
Verifier: The segmenting feels a bit arbitrary at times, some segment cuts happen at spots where there doesn't seem to be much benefit because the part after doesn't look difficult at all
me: btw, the segmented run is an improvement
Verifier: I feel there could have been 3 or so less saves total by shifting segment breaks around a bit without increasing difficulty significantly
Verifier: Route planning was pretty thorough, there are plenty of minor tricks and skips in what by design is a pretty damn linear action platformer
Verifier: Although there are a couple spots that look like there may be a faster way around there isn't any obvious missing shortcut I could spot
Verifier: Movement is pretty refined and optimised, there's a lot of precision and minor tricks that save a splitsecond each time are utilized throughout
Verifier: Nevertheless there are some hickups and small messups that stick out, some of them are mentioned in the comments, other smaller ones are not
Verifier: It feels like some of those mistakes should not be in the run, and they are fairly obvious because the other movement is so smooth, but there aren't any cringeworthy errors left in
Verifier: The Boss Battles look fairly optimized, the ordinary combat not so much at times, but there isn't that much of it throughout the game. It's definitely the low point of the run, and some of the excuses for uncooperative enemies from the SS run don't work in 5 minute segments
Verifier: Overall it's an accept as a significant improvement over the old run, but there are definitely some parts that could quite obviously be more polished
Verifier: But for the limitations of the game and it's tendency to glitch out in weird ways it's a pretty solid speedrun

Quote:
This is for the SS run.  I'll get you the segmented run verification later.

So, video quality is good and no apparent cheating.  As for the run, it seems quite good.  There are a number of mistakes (as he outlined in his commentary), but considering how this game is, they seem rather forgivable.  He pulled off a lot of very difficult tricks in succession, though, which is always impressive in a SS.  I think this should be accepted.

Control begins on frame 7045 (when the opening cutscene ends), and though it's hard to pinpoint the exact place of control loss, it seems to be about on frame 284438, for 277398 frames, or 2:34:15.856.

Also, this run includes a death.  I don't think the run would be possible without it, but it should be mentioned.


The last verifier requested silence, but he said both runs were very good.

Decision: Accept

Reason: The segmented run is an improvement, and the SS run manages to finish the game quickly despite all of the game-crashing bugs.
